Heyward Donigan departing Rite Aid

Rite Aid Corp. announced Monday that its board of directors has appointed Elizabeth (“Busy”) Burr, a member of the company’s board, as interim CEO, effective immediately. Burr’s appointment follows Heyward Donigan’s departure from the company as president and CEO, and as a member of the board.

PQA expands the Social Determinants of Health Resource Guide

ALEXANDRIA, Va. – The Pharmacy Quality Alliance (PQA) has expanded the PQA Social Determinants of Health (SDOH) Resource Guide. The second edition of this guide profiles 32 SDOH services, including 12 new services and updates to nine initiatives from the first edition.

Hy-Vee offering more options for Medicare Part D beneficiaries

Hy-Vee, Inc. announced that Medicare Part D beneficiaries are now able to access reduced-cost monthly insulin supplies and free Shingrix vaccines at all Hy-Vee Pharmacy locations, as outlined in the recent Inflation Reduction Act, which went into effect Jan. 1, 2023.
